Story summary
- Judge Christopher Cooper ordered the Kennedy Center to stay covered with tarps after Trump signage was removed, blocked a $250 million renovation slated for July 4, and set June 19 deadline.
- Cooper’s May 29 ruling said board broke 1964 law that makes center a memorial to John F. Kennedy by renaming it after Trump.
- President Donald Trump denounced the order on Truth Social and vowed congressional action to restore Kennedy Center control.
